Henri Nouwen, beloved author, priest and world-famous counsellor and guide, understood the spiritual life as a journey of faith and transformation, that is deepened by accountability, community and relationships. Though he counselled many people during his lifetime, his principles of spiritual direction were never written down. However, two of his longtime students, Michael Christensen and Rebecca Laird, have taken his famous course in spiritual direction and supplemented it with his unpublished writings to create the definitive work on Nouwen’s thoughts about the Christian life.
